As one of the finest artists working in the abstract style today, the aesthetics of Kathy Buist’s work not only appeal to the eyes, but to our memory and sense of passing time. Her works depict familiar landscapes of places we’ve been, or places that we’ve yet to go. There is a universality to her work that appeals both to the color enthusiast and lover of abstract subjects, and also to the more traditional art lover who gets lost contemplating an alluring landscape. She seeks to capture the ethereal atmosphere of her surroundings and the ever changing light of day. For texture and varying levels of depth, Kathy crushes pieces of shell and sand, working it directly into her paints. These natural elements imbue each piece with an organic energy that emanates from the canvas.

Kathy’s work has won praise from The New York Times and has been shown in museums and galleries throughout the country, including the Parrish Art Museum in Southampton, the National Woman’s Museum in Washington, D.C., and the Long Island Art Reflections on a Garden 18, 48” x 48” Museum. Kathy has been a resident artist at centers in Vermont and Virginia, and her paintings are part of myriad prestigious private collections internationally. She also has the distinct honor of being part of Who’s Who in American Art.

Inspired by poets such as Ralph Waldo Emerson and Henry David Thoreau, Buist celebrates the magnificent creativity found in nature and the intrinsic poetry of the woods. Through their theories of the Transcendental movements, she pays tribute to their spirit of adventure and their deep connection to the land.

NATASHA ZUPAN Spending her life divided between Spain and New York, Natasha Zupan grew up knowing she wanted to be an artist from the ripe age of three. She has spent her career cultivating an elegant and ethereal signature style, unifying the old and the new. Combining renaissance hues with chiaroscuro and modern collages with mixed media, the Yale-educated artist innovates her own technique of modernism and admiration for the great masters. Zupan has collectors throughout Europe, Asia and the United States, including prominent public collections such as the Sackler Collection, Swarovski Collection, Engel & Voelkers and the private collections of renowned celebrities, such as Michael Douglas and Catherine Zeta-Jones. She has held over 35 solo exhibitions internationally, and has collaborated with Swarovski to design a chandelier for Art Basel/Miami and Salone Mobile, Milan. She has collaborated with Medsins du Monde with a lithograph created at the Joan Miro studio. She has designed a runway concept and installation for fashion designer, Zang Toi’s New York Fashion Week runway show.
